There are seasons when life isn’t falling apart — but it isn’t light either.

In this episode, we talk about the quiet weight of being the steady one, holding stories you can’t fix, and carrying responsibility without bitterness or urgency. This is a conversation about capacity, trust, and learning how to loosen your grip without disengaging from the life you’ve been given.

We explore what it looks like to let God hold what you were never meant to carry alone — not by stepping away, but by staying present with open hands. This episode also gently names the tension between gratitude and responsibility, divine timing and stewardship, and leaning in when you’re called without gripping outcomes that aren’t yours.

If you’ve been faithful, capable, and quietly full — this space is for you.

Expanded Show Notes

This long-form episode sits in the heart of ARC 2: Healing While Life Keeps Moving.

Here, we explore the lived experience of:
• being the steady one others rely on
• holding unresolved outcomes for people you love
• managing responsibility without collapsing under it
• recognizing divine timing without trying to control it
• leaning in when you’re called without striving

Rather than offering solutions or instruction, this episode stays with the tension — naming the quiet holiness of attentiveness, stewardship without pressure, and faith practiced in real time.

This is not a conversation about doing more.
It’s an invitation to carry less — without disengaging from what matters.
